Ein Experience Fragment in Adobe Experience Manager as a Cloud Service:
Ein Experience Fragment:
Experience Fragments können in folgenden Fällen verwendet werden:
Inhaltsfragmente und Experience Fragments sind unterschiedliche Funktionen in AEM:
Experience Fragments können Inhalte in Form von Inhaltsfragmenten enthalten, aber nicht umgekehrt.
Weitere Details finden Sie in den Informationen zu Inhaltsfragmenten und Experience Fragments in AEM.
Damit für Experience Fragments Schreibzugriff besteht, muss das betreffende Benutzerkonto in der folgenden Gruppe registriert sein:
experience-fragments-editors
Wenden Sie sich an Ihren Systemadministrator, falls Probleme auftreten.
Experience Fragments sollten verwendet werden:
Folgendes wird empfohlen:
verwenden von Ordnern zum Organisieren der Experience Fragments,
Mit dem Erstellen von Ordnern können Sie:
eine aussagekräftige Struktur für Ihre Experience Fragments erstellen; zum Beispiel nach Klassifizierung
Es ist nicht erforderlich, die Struktur Ihrer Experience Fragments an der Seitenstruktur Ihrer Site auszurichten.
Zuweisen der zulässigen Vorlagen auf Ordnerebene
Verwenden Sie den Vorlagen-Editor, wenn Sie eine eigene Vorlage erstellen möchten.
Das WKND-Projekt strukturiert einige Experience Fragments nach Contributors
. Die verwendete Struktur zeigt auch, wie andere Funktionen, wie Multi-Site-Management (einschließlich Sprachkopien), verwendet werden können.
Siehe:
http://localhost:4502/aem/experience-fragments.html/content/experience-fragments/wknd/language-masters/en/contributors/kumar-selveraj/master
Um einen Ordner für Ihre Experience Fragments zu erstellen und zu konfigurieren, wird Folgendes empfohlen:
Es ist auch möglich, die zulässigen Vorlagen für Ihre Instanz zu konfigurieren. Diese Methode wird jedoch nicht empfohlen, da die Werte bei der Aktualisierung überschrieben werden können.
Dies ist die empfohlene Methode zur Angabe der zulässigen Vorlagen, da die Werte bei der Aktualisierung nicht überschrieben werden.
Navigieren Sie zum gewünschten Ordner mit Experience Fragments.
Wählen Sie den Ordner und dann Eigenschaften aus.
Geben Sie den regulären Ausdruck zum Abrufen der erforderlichen Vorlagen im Feld Zulässige Vorlagen an.
Beispiel:
/conf/(.*)/settings/wcm/templates/experience-fragment(.*)?
Siehe:
http://localhost:4502/mnt/overlay/cq/experience-fragments/content/experience-fragments/folderproperties.html/content/experience-fragments/wknd
Weitere Informationen finden Sie unter Vorlagen für Experience Fragments.
Klicken Sie auf Speichern und schließen.
Es wird nicht empfohlen, die zulässigen Vorlagen mit dieser Methode zu ändern, da die angegebenen Vorlagen bei der Aktualisierung überschrieben werden können.
Verwenden Sie diesen Dialog nur zu Informationszwecken.
Navigieren Sie zur gewünschten Konsole Experience Fragments.
Wählen Sie Konfigurationsoptionen aus:
Geben Sie im Dialogfeld Experience Fragments konfigurieren die erforderlichen Vorlagen an:
Weitere Informationen finden Sie unter Vorlagen für Experience Fragments.
Klicken Sie auf Speichern.
Gehen Sie zum Erstellen eines Experience Fragment folgendermaßen vor:
Wählen Sie in der globalen Navigation die Option Experience Fragments aus.
Navigieren Sie zum gewünschten Ordner und wählen Sie Erstellen aus:
Wählen Sie Experience Fragment aus, um den Assistenten zum Erstellen von Experience Fragments zu öffnen.
Wählen Sie die gewünschte Vorlage aus und klicken Sie auf Weiter:
Geben Sie die Eigenschaften für das Experience Fragment ein.
A Titel ist zwingend erforderlich. Wenn die Variable Name leer gelassen wird, wird es aus dem Titel.
Tags aus der Experience Fragment-Vorlage werden nicht mit Tags auf dieser Experience Fragment-Stammseite zusammengeführt.
Diese sind völlig voneinander getrennt.
Klicken Sie auf Erstellen.
Daraufhin wird eine Nachricht angezeigt. Klicken Sie auf:
Der Experience Fragment Editor bietet Ihnen ähnliche Funktionen wie der normale Seiten-Editor.
Siehe Bearbeiten des Seiteninhalts für weitere Informationen zur Verwendung des Seiteneditors.
Das folgende Beispielverfahren zeigt, wie ein Teaser für ein Produkt erstellt wird:
Ziehen Sie die gewünschte Komponente per Drag-and-Drop aus dem Komponenten-Browser.
Abhängig von der Komponente:
Fügen Sie bei Bedarf weitere Komponenten hinzu.
Beispiel: http://<host>:<port>/editor.html/content/experience-fragments/wknd/language-masters/en/contributors/stacey-roswells/master.html
Je nach Bedarf können Sie Varianten Ihres Experience Fragment erstellen:
Öffnen Sie das Fragment für Bearbeiten.
Öffnen Sie die Registerkarte Varianten.
Erstellen ermöglicht Ihnen Folgendes zu erstellen:
Definieren Sie die erforderlichen Eigenschaften:
Beispiel:
Bestätigen Sie Ihre Auswahl mit Fertig. Daraufhin wird die neue Variante im Bedienfeld angezeigt.
Sie können Ihr Experience Fragment jetzt beim Erstellen Ihrer Seiten verwenden:
Öffnen Sie eine beliebige Seite zur Bearbeitung.
Erstellen Sie eine Instanz der Experience Fragment-Komponente innerhalb des Seitenabsatzsystems:
Fügen Sie das eigentliche Experience Fragment zur Komponenteninstanz hinzu, indem Sie einen der folgenden Schritte ausführen:
In der Komponenten-Symbolleiste dient die Option „Bearbeiten“ als Kurzbefehl zum Öffnen eines Fragments im Editor für Fragmente.
Beispiel: http://<host>:<port>/editor.html/content/wknd/language-masters/en/about-us.html
Sie können eine oder mehrere Komponenten auswählen, um einen Baustein zur Wiederverwendung in Ihrem Fragment zu erstellen:
So erstellen Sie einen neuen Baustein:
Wählen Sie im Experience Fragment-Editor die Komponenten aus, die Sie wiederverwenden möchten:
Wählen Sie in der Komponenten-Symbolleiste die Option In Baustein umwandeln aus:
Geben Sie den Namen des Bausteins ein und bestätigen Sie ihn mit der Option Konvertieren:
Der Baustein wird auf der linken Registerkarte (Lokal) angezeigt und kann für weitere Aktionen ausgewählt werden:
Ihr Baustein wird im Bausteine Registerkarte. Für jeden Block sind folgende Aktionen verfügbar:
Sie können den Baustein wie bei jeder anderen Komponente auch in das Absatzsystem eines beliebigen Fragments ziehen.
Beim Bearbeiten eines Experience Fragment werden verfügbare Bausteine auf der Registerkarte links angezeigt. Sie können nach folgenden Kriterien filtern:
Mit der Personalisierung in Ihrem Experience Fragment können Sie als Marketing-Experte Zielgruppen für das Experience Fragment einmal definieren und das Fragment dann auf jeder beliebigen Seite wiederverwenden. Dies:
Sie können ein Experience Fragment mit mehreren Komponenten erstellen, die innerhalb dieses Fragments gruppiert sind. Sie können auch Varianten des Fragments für jedes spezifische Zielgruppensegment erstellen und diese Experience Fragments dann über die erforderlichen Kanäle hinweg wiederverwenden.
Die Personalisierung wird durch Definition der Personalisierungseigenschaften für das Experience Fragment bzw. die Variante oder den Ordner, der die Fragmente enthält, erreicht. Dies bedeutet, dass die Vererbung die Personalisierungseigenschaften überschreiben kann.
Durch die Konfiguration dieser Eigenschaften wird auch der Modus Targeting im Experience Fragment-Editor aktiviert.
So personalisieren Sie Ihr Fragment:
Navigieren Sie zum gewünschten Speicherort in der Experience Fragments-Konsole.
Wählen Sie entweder einen Ordner oder Ihr Fragment aus und klicken Sie dann in der Symbolleiste auf Eigenschaften.
Für einen Ordner definierte Personalisierungseigenschaften werden von allen untergeordneten Ordnern über die Unterstruktur sowie die Experience Fragments (und Varianten) in dieser Unterstruktur übernommen. Sie können überschrieben werden, indem die Vererbung unterbrochen wird.
Öffnen Sie die Registerkarte Personalisierung, um Ihre Einstellungen zu definieren und zu speichern. Zum Beispiel für einen Ordner:
Wenn ein Fragment in eine Sites-Seite eingebettet wird und Personalisierung konfiguriert wurde, wird beim Rendern der Seite nur die Personalisierungsversion der Seite verwendet.
Damit das Targeting für die Komponenten in einem Fragment beim Rendern der Seite funktioniert, müssen die folgenden Bedingungen erfüllt sein:
Der ausgewählte ContextHub-Pfad auf der Registerkarte Personalisierung muss wie folgt sein:
Der ausgewählte Segmentpfad in der Registerkarte Personalisierung muss entweder:
Sobald die Personalisierungseigenschaften konfiguriert wurden, ist der Targeting-Modus verfügbar, wenn das Fragment zur Bearbeitung geöffnet wird.
Dieser Modus funktioniert auf die gleiche Weise wie die Seitenbearbeitung. Siehe Targeting-Modus für den Seiten-Editor für weitere Details.
Details zu Ihrem Fragment können wie folgt angezeigt werden:
Navigieren Sie zum Speicherort Ihrer Experience Fragments (navigieren Sie nicht weiter nach unten zu den Varianten innerhalb des Fragments).
Details werden in allen Ansichten der Konsole Experience Fragments angezeigt. Dabei enthält die Listenansicht Details eines Exports nach Target:
Beim Öffnen der Eigenschaften des Experience Fragment gilt Folgendes:
Die Eigenschaften werden auf verschiedenen Registerkarten angezeigt:
Diese Registerkarten werden angezeigt, wenn Sie Eigenschaften in der Konsole „Experience Fragments“ öffnen.
Wenn Sie beim Bearbeiten eines Experience Fragment Eigenschaften öffnen, werden die entsprechenden Seiteneigenschaften angezeigt.
Mit dem .plain.
-Selektor in der URL können Sie auf die einfache HTML-Ausgabe des Browsers zugreifen.
Diese ist zwar direkt über den Browser verfügbar, aber ihr Hauptzweck ist es, anderen Programmen (beispielsweise Web-Programmen von Drittanbietern oder benutzerdefinierten mobilen Implementierungen) den direkten Zugriff auf den Inhalt des Experience Fragment zu ermöglichen, und zwar allein über die URL.
Das Veröffentlichen Ihres Experience Fragments ist im Wesentlichen dasselbe wie das Szenario Veröffentlichen einer Seite (allerdings über die Experience Fragments-Konsole oder den Editor)
Alternativ können Sie auch In der Vorschau veröffentlichen (ebenfalls über die Experience Fragments-Konsole oder den Editor).
Standardmäßig werden Experience Fragments im HTML-Format bereitgestellt. Dies kann sowohl von AEM als auch von Drittanbieterkanälen verwendet werden.
Für den Export nach Adobe Target kann JSON ebenfalls verwendet werden. Siehe: